Spezifikationen
| Attribut | Wert |
| Supplier | Rochester Electronics, LLC |
| Package / Case | Bulk |
| Part Status | Active |
| Transistor Type | LDMOS |
| Frequency | 1.8GHz ~ 2.2GHz |
| Gain | 28.5dB |
| Voltage - Test | 28 V |
| Current Rating (Amps) | 10µA |
| Current - Test | 160 mA |
| Power - Output | 15W |
| Voltage - Rated | 65 V |
